Bug Night Out

October 7, 2016 @ 6:00 pm - 9:00 pm

What is crawling through the dirt at dusk? What types of insects take flight at night? Bring a flashlight to our family-friendly event and check out the nightlife at the Center! We’ll have mercury light stations to attract some of the coolest critters.
